Job Description
Job Id:
JPS-2209
*Copy Job Id. It is required to apply for this specific role.
Job Description:
We are seeking a skilled QA Engineer to join the Alternative Investment Platform Modernization group with 10+ years of QA experience. In this role, you will be responsible for ensuring the quality and reliability of our investment platform through comprehensive testing and automation strategies. The ideal candidate will have a strong background in both JavaScript and Java automation, as well as experience with API testing and cloud services.
Key Responsibilities:
- Develop, maintain, and execute automated test scripts using JavaScript (JEST) and Java (Cucumber) to ensure the functionality and performance of the platform.
- Conduct API testing using tools such as Insomnia and Postman to validate endpoints and ensure they meet specifications.
- Perform SQL queries to validate data integrity and support database testing.
- Collaborate with cross-functional teams to identify testing requirements and develop test plans for new features and enhancements.
- Utilize AWS services for testing environments and automated deployments.
- Track and manage defects using JIRA, ensuring timely resolution and clear communication with development teams.
- Implement and manage continuous integration and continuous deployment (CI/CD) pipelines using Jenkins to streamline testing processes.
- Participate in requirements analysis and provide feedback on testability and design for new features.
- Contribute to the improvement of testing processes and best practices within the team.
Qualifications:
- Bachelor’s degree in Computer Science, Engineering, or a related field, or equivalent work experience.
- Proven experience in software quality assurance, with a focus on testing and automation.
- Strong proficiency in JavaScript automation using JEST and Java automation using Cucumber.
- Experience with API testing tools such as Insomnia and Postman.
- Solid understanding of SQL and experience in database testing.
- Familiarity with AWS services and cloud-based testing environments.
- Proficient in using JIRA for issue tracking and project management.
- Experience with Jenkins for CI/CD processes.
- Strong analytical and problem-solving skills, with attention to detail.
- Excellent communication and teamwork abilities.